    Which model TC is this? The A1xxx number from the base please.
    Try the setup in full isolation from the network.. so unplug the TC from the network.. and turn off wireless in the mini.. so you have mini--ethernet--lan port TC.. and nothing else.
    Do the factory reset.
    Now check if TC comes up in airport utility..
    If it fails, turn on ipv6 local link.. if you are using 6.3 utility this could be necessary.
    Still fails, try loading the v5 utility.. you will need to plug the computer back into the FIOS to get internet. Then depending on OS.. Lion according to your profile.. you can just down the utility.. ML takes more steps.
    See below.
    Do you have an iphone or ipad.. download the airport utility app and use those for the setup.. that can sometimes work better.
    How to load 5.6 into ML.
    1. Download 5.6 for Lion.
    http://support.apple.com/kb/DL1482
    Click to open the dmg but do not attempt to install the pkg.. it won't work anyway.
    2. Download and install unpkg.
    http://www.timdoug.com/unpkg/
    Run unpkg on the desktop.. it is very simple.. drag the AirPortUtility56.pkg file over to unpkg.. and it will create a new directory of the same name on the desktop.. drill down.. applications utilities .. there lo and behold is Airport utility 5.6 .. drag it to your main utilities directory or just run it from current location.
    You cannot uninstall 6.1 (now 6.2 if you updated) so don't try.. and you cannot or should not run them both at the same time.. so just ignore the toyland version.. the plastic hammer.. and start using 5.6.. a real tool.

  • I tried to up date my i phone 4 to iOS 5 then it wiped my phone and now it tells me to connect to iTunes and that the iPhone is in recovery mode and when i connect it goes to preparing to install to iPhone but never goes any further how do i restore

    i tried to up date my i phone 4 to iOS 5 then it wiped my phone and now it tells me to connect to iTunes and that the iPhone is in recovery mode and when i connect it goes to preparing to install to iPhone but never goes any further how do i restore the phone

    by reset option do you mean the DFU restore? worked for me, have you tried that?
    if not - hold the lock and home button until the power down bar comes up. then hold the lock button for ten seconds - next continue to hold the lock button and press the home button for ten seconds - next release the lock button and hold the home button for 10 seconds. this should be done with the phone tethered. If done right and your itunes is configured as such, the phone will reload the drivers and start up itunes, and then prompt for a restore/update.

  • After trying to update all in app store the icons are just staying on waiting position and noting happens

    After trying to update all in app store the icons are just staying on waiting position and noting happens

    I have posted this quite a few times and some of these suggestions have worked for others in the past. See if anything works for you.
    1. Tap the "waiting" icon and see if you can pause it. If it does pause, then tap it again and see if it will resume. If that works, repeat the same steps for each "waiting" icon.
    2. Reboot the iPad by holding down on the sleep and home buttons at the same time for about 10-15 seconds until the Apple Logo appears - ignore the red slider - let go of the buttons.
    3. Make sure that you do not have a stalled download in iTunes - a song or podcast .... if you have a download in there that did not finish, complete that one first. Only one thing can download at a time on the iPad so that could be what is causing the problem.
    4. If that doesn't work - sign out of your account, restart the iPad and then sign in again.
    Settings>iTunes & App Store>Apple ID. Tap your ID and sign out. Restart the iPad by holding down on the sleep button until the red slider appears and then slide to shut off. To power up hold the sleep button until the Apple logo appears and let go of the button.
    Go back to Settings>iTunes & App Store>Sign in and then try to update again. Tap one waiting icon only if necessary to start the download stream.
    5. You can also try deleting the waiting icons - tap and hold down on an icon until it wiggles - the tap the X on the icon to delete it. Then try to download again. You can also dete apps in Settings>General>Usage>Storage.
    6. You can try resetting all settings. Settings>General>Reset>Reset All Settings. You will have to enter all of your device settings again.... All of the settings in the settings app will have to be re-entered.
    7. If all else fails, download the updates or the apps in iTunes on your computer and then sync the content to your iPad.

  • TS1367 my mac book air opens to the password but won't go any further it stop right there!  What soulh I do?  I am sure I have the right pass word!

    My Mac book air opens to m the password but won't go any further,  it stop right there!  what should i do?  I am sure i have the right password

    Here's an old fix for the problem. Don't know it applies now:
    Clearing Caches to Fix Login Problem
    You will need to type some Unix commands. If you are not comfortable with this, I don't know of anything other than a re-install. But if you are careful, you should be OK. I recommend you print this out in a largish mono-spaced font so you don't miss any spaces (or add extra ones). Note that case is important.
    Be careful. Some of these commands are dangerous, since you are going to be root.
    Start up in Single-user Mode. When this has finished you will see a prompt ending in '#', although there may be other messages. Enter the following commands after the prompt:
    /sbin/fsck -fy
    Press RETURN. Wait a few seconds for 8-10 lines of output. If the last line says repairs were carried out, repeat this command until you get a message 'The volume <yourdiskname> appears to be OK'. Then continue with:
    /sbin/mount -uw /
    cd /Library/Preferences
    rm com.apple.loginwindow.plist
    rm com.apple.windowserver.plist
    cd /Library/Caches
    rm -r *
    cd /System/Library
    cd /System/Library/Caches
    rm -r *
    reboot
    Press RETURN after each command.
    This should now take you to a proper login screen after the normal boot sequence. You should then Repair Permissions by using Disk Utility (in your /Applications/Utilities folder).
    If it isn't applicable in your version of OS X, then I suggest:
    Be sure you backup your files to an external drive or second internal drive because the following
    procedure will remove everything from the hard drive.
    Reinstall Lion, Mountain Lion, or Mavericks
         Boot to the Recovery HD: Restart the computer and after the chime press and hold down the
         COMMAND and R keys until the Utilities menu screen appears. Alternatively, restart the computer and
         after the chime press and hold down the OPTION key until the boot manager screen appears.
         Select the Recovery HD and click on the downward pointing arrow button.
         Repair the Hard Drive and Permissions: Upon startup select Disk Utility from the Utilities menu.
         Repair the Hard Drive and Permissions as follows.
    After DU loads select your hard drive entry (mfgr.'s ID and drive size) from the the left side list.  In the DU status area you will see an entry for the S.M.A.R.T. status of the hard drive.  If it does not say "Verified" then the hard drive is failing or failed. (SMART status is not reported on external Firewire or USB drives.) If the drive is "Verified" then select your OS X volume from the list on the left (sub-entry below the drive entry,) click on the First Aid tab, then click on the Repair Disk button. If DU reports any errors that have been fixed, then re-run Repair Disk until no errors are reported. If no errors are reported click on the Repair Permissions button. Wait until the operation completes, then quit DU and return to the main menu.
         Reinstall Lion/Mountain Lion, Mavericks: Select ReinstallLion/Mountain Lion, Mavericks from
         the Utilities menu, and click on the Continue button.
         Note: You will need an active Internet connection. I suggest using Ethernet if possible because it is
                    three times faster than wireless.
